Why Small Businesses Should Consider AI
Investing in AI tools can seem daunting, but the benefits often outweigh the initial challenges. Here are a few reasons why small businesses should consider integrating AI into their operations:
- Increased Efficiency: AI can automate repetitive tasks, allowing employees to focus on more strategic endeavors.
- Improved Customer Service: AI tools can help businesses provide faster and more accurate responses to customer inquiries.
- Cost Reduction: By optimizing processes, AI can help reduce costs while improving the bottom line.
- Data-Driven Insights: AI can analyze large amounts of data quickly, giving businesses valuable insights into trends and customer behavior.
Types of AI Tools for Small Businesses
There are numerous AI tools available that small businesses can leverage. Here are some popular categories and examples:
1. Customer Relationship Management (CRM)
AI-powered CRMs can help businesses manage customer relationships more effectively. For instance:
- Salesforce Einstein: Offers AI-driven insights and predictive analytics to enhance customer interactions.
- HubSpot: Contains AI features for email tracking and lead scoring.
2. Chatbots
Automated chatbots can provide immediate support to customers:
- Intercom: A powerful chatbot that can engage customers 24/7.
- Drift: Focuses on conversational marketing and sales.
3. Marketing Automation
AI helps businesses optimize their marketing campaigns:
- Mailchimp: Uses AI to analyze audience behavior and optimize email marketing campaigns.
- AdRoll: Leverages AI to target ads more effectively across multiple platforms.
4. Accounting and Financial Management
AI can streamline financial operations:
- Xero: Automates many accounting tasks and provides valuable financial insights.
- QuickBooks: AI features help with expense tracking and invoice management.
How to Implement AI in Your Small Business
Ready to embrace AI? Here’s how to get started:
- Identify Pain Points: Assess areas in your business that can benefit from AI. Are you struggling with customer inquiries? Maybe sales tracking is a challenge?
- Research Available Tools: Look for AI tools that align with your business needs. Read reviews and consider trial periods.
- Start Small: Begin with one tool at a time to avoid overwhelming your team. Monitor its effectiveness.
- Train Your Staff: Provide training to ensure your team is comfortable using the new AI tools.
- Gather Feedback: Regularly solicit feedback from your team and customers to see how the AI tools are performing and where improvements can be made.
